5miles: an online learning tool

5miles is an online learning tool that helps you learn relevant skills you can immediately apply in your work. You will learn how to process, analyse, and visualise data efficiently, design visually powerful presentations, communicate online effectively and automate daily tasks to be more productive. The learning method is focused on learning in 5 minutes a day, but you decide how much you learn, what you learn and when you learn.

The idea behind the learning method

At 5miles you don't have to deal with explanatory videos but rather with bit-sized learning through challenging and relevant content. As this content contains real-life data and the material is presented in small chunks, it is transferred more quickly from your short-term to your long-term memory. In this way, you spend only a few minutes a day learning taking much bigger steps in developing your skills in the meantime.

In addition, the learning method is aimed at learning by doing: first, you are given a data set in which you can figure is the answer. Sometimes you can get stuck because you are not yet familiar with specific actions. After providing the answer, you will receive an explanation. It explains which actions are needed to answer the question. As you don´t know where to find the right answer, getting stuck on the question can sometimes be difficult. However, most people learn much more from this because you make just that little extra effort to find the answer yourself, which makes it easier for you to remember everything.

A challenge everyday

You can learn with 5miles by completing challenges. This is a short assignment containing real datasets and practical assignments. On the days that you can set, you receive an email with a link to your challenge of that day. When you have completed this challenge, you can continue with your work or do another challenge.

Subjects, tracks, and challenges

Different tracks are offered within all subjects. Tracks are composed pieces of training based on level (beginner, average and advanced) or subject. Tracks consist of challenges in which you learnsomething new each time.

The subjects you can learn

You can get started with trainings on different Microsoft Office programs in the tool: Excel, VBA, PowerPoint, Outlook, Power BI and Teams. It doesn't matter if you have never worked in a program before or if you already knew about it. Within the topics, different tracks are offered at different levels.
